Protein crystallography data

The structure of Inositol 1,3,4,5,6-Pentakisphosphate 2-Kinase From A. Thaliana in Complex with Adp and IP6., PDB code: 2xam was solved by B.Gonzalez, J.I.Banos-Sanz, M.Villate, C.A.Brearley, J.Sanz-Aparicio, with X-Ray Crystallography technique. A brief refinement statistics is given in the table below:

Resolution Low / High (Å) 88.74 / 2.20
Space group P 21 21 21
Cell size a, b, c (Å), α, β, γ (°) 58.124, 113.591, 142.478, 90.00, 90.00, 90.00
R / Rfree (%) 22.7 / 27
